Stars’ Hatcher Has Knee Surgery

Times Wire Services
Derian Hatcher, the Dallas Stars’ all-star defenseman, will be out of the lineup for seven to 10 days after undergoing arthroscopic surgery to repair torn knee cartilage. . . . The Chicago Blackhawks signed Russian center Dmitri Nabokov, their first-round pick in the 1995 draft, to a multiyear contract. The 6-foot-2, 209-pound Nabokov, 20, just completed his first season in North America with the Regina Pats of the Western Hockey League, scoring 39 goals and 95 points in only 50 games.
